Core Viewpoint - The article discusses the launch of a significant lithium-ion battery project in Xinjiang, which aims to enhance the local energy storage industry and support the growing demand for high-performance batteries in both the power and storage sectors [1][3]. Group 1: Project Overview - The project involves the establishment of a 3GWh cylindrical lithium-ion battery production facility, with a total investment of approximately 360 million yuan and a planned area of 101 acres [1][3]. - The facility will utilize a dual technology approach, combining "ternary + lithium iron phosphate" systems, with planned capacities of 2GWh for the ternary system and 1GWh for the lithium iron phosphate system [2]. Group 2: Market Context - The project is strategically timed as Xinjiang's renewable energy capacity continues to rise, making it a key area for clean energy development in China [3]. - The local energy storage industry currently faces challenges, particularly in core manufacturing processes, leading to reliance on external suppliers, which increases costs and delivery times [3]. Group 3: Industry Trends - The domestic energy storage market is transitioning from policy-driven to market-oriented operations, with increasing demand for high-performance, large-scale, and localized battery cells [5]. - Cylindrical batteries are gaining traction in the energy storage sector due to their high consistency and adaptability, with larger formats like 32140 becoming popular choices for commercial and residential storage [5]. Group 4: Economic Impact - The project is expected to generate significant annual output value, potentially reaching several billion yuan, and create hundreds of high-quality jobs in various fields [7]. - It aims to establish a complete industrial ecosystem in Xinjiang, attracting upstream and downstream enterprises to enhance the local lithium battery supply chain [7][6].
